Babble, Little Brook

Poem By: Amity Willows

Babble, babble little brook,
Trickle, trickle little stream,
Play now little child,
By the babbling brooks bank.

Twirl, twirl, little falling leaves,
Sigh, sigh, oh mighty wind,
Listen to the world around you,
Little child, little friend.

Dance, dance, in the woods,
Sing, sing of spring anew,
Dream, dream, of fairy glens,
As you rest on mothers breast.
